She’s also brought a bit of the New York theater scene with her in the form of her husband, critic and director David Goldman. He founded and directs the National Center for New Plays at Stanford. At the Association for Psychological Science convention in May, Dweck will give the keynote address. The topic: “Can Personality Be Changed?”
